Join to apply for the DIRECTOR - MARKETING role at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ood Overview About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ood is the flagship casino resort of Hard Rock International, owned by the Seminole Tribe of Florida. This world-renowned entertainment, gaming, and hospitality destination unveiled a $1.5 billion expansion on Oct. 24, 2019. New offerings include 638 upscale guestrooms in the Guitar Hotel, 168 luxury guestrooms and swim-up suites in Oasis Tower, and 465 redesigned guestrooms in Hard Rock Hotel, totaling 1,271 rooms. Amenities include a lagoon with private cabanas, a 42,000 sq ft Rock Spa & Salon, a 13.5-acre water experience, numerous dining options, a large gaming floor, extensive meeting space, and the Hard Rock Live venue. Located on 87 acres in Hollywood, FL, near Fort Lauderdale and Miami. For more info, visit www.seminolehardrockhollywood.com.
